This book delves into the Psalms by exploring historical and theological perspectives, tracing their development within the ancient Near Eastern tradition. The author provides a comprehensive analysis of the Psalms, paying particular attention to their literary form and poetic structure. The book also examines the influence of the Psalms on the broader literary and religious landscape, highlighting their significant role in shaping Western thought and spirituality. Through meticulous research, the author unveils the profound insights of the Psalms, offering novel interpretations that challenge traditional readings. This book invites readers to engage with the Psalms' ancient wisdom, leading to a deeper understanding of their enduring relevance and cultural impact.
